Key Responsibilities:
1. Patient Care and Monitoring:
-
Provide immediate medical care and treatment to patients admitted to the ward.
-
Monitor and assess patients' health conditions, including vital signs, lab results, and progress.
-
Ensure proper medical records are maintained and updated regularly for each patient.
-
Administer medications and treatments as prescribed by consultants or specialists.
-
Carry out routine medical procedures and assist in emergency situations when necessary.
2. Emergency Response & On-Call Duties:
-
Be available for on-call duties, especially during nights, weekends, and public holidays to handle medical emergencies.
-
Respond promptly to medical emergencies in the ward and stabilize patients as necessary.
-
Coordinate with consultants and senior medical staff for critical care situations and escalate cases requiring immediate intervention.
-
Manage emergency situations, including life-threatening conditions, and provide timely interventions.
3. Assisting in Diagnosis and Treatment:
-
Assist in diagnosing medical conditions and determining appropriate treatment protocols.
-
Conduct physical examinations and analyze patient histories to inform clinical decision-making.
-
Work with specialists to devise comprehensive treatment plans for patients with complex or critical conditions.
-
Prepare patients for medical procedures or surgeries, providing instructions and answering questions to ensure their understanding.
4. Supervision and Coordination:
-
Supervise and guide junior medical staff, including medical interns and residents, providing support and mentorship.
-
Assist in the training and development of new staff members, ensuring adherence to hospital protocols and best practices.
-
Coordinate with nurses and other healthcare staff to ensure seamless patient care and management.
-
Ensure that ward rounds and shifts are efficiently organized and managed.
5. Collaboration with Other Medical Teams:
-
Collaborate with various departments, including radiology, pathology, and physiotherapy, to ensure comprehensive patient care.
-
Discuss patient progress with consultants and senior medical officers during daily ward rounds.
-
Liaise with administrative staff regarding patient discharge plans, follow-up care, and referral to specialists.
-
Participate in multidisciplinary team meetings to plan patient care and improve service delivery.
6. Documentation and Reporting:
-
Maintain accurate and up-to-date patient medical records, including notes on diagnosis, treatments, medications, and progress.
-
Document all medical procedures, patient observations, and consultations as required by hospital policy.
-
Prepare discharge summaries, referral letters, and other documentation in accordance with hospital standards.
-
Complete reports related to patient conditions, complications, and outcomes for continuous improvement purposes.
7. Quality Control and Patient Safety:
-
Ensure adherence to hospital policies and medical ethics, especially regarding patient safety and confidentiality.
-
Participate in hospital audits, quality improvement initiatives, and patient safety programs.
-
Address any medical complaints or concerns from patients or their families in a timely and professional manner.
-
Ensure infection control protocols are followed to maintain a safe and hygienic environment in the ward.
8. Administrative and Logistical Support:
-
Assist in the preparation of requisitions for medical supplies, medications, and equipment.
-
Coordinate with pharmacy, lab, and radiology departments to ensure timely service delivery.
-
Assist in ensuring that the ward is appropriately stocked and maintained for daily patient care needs.
